Filters








14,641 Hits in 3.0 sec

Comparative Study of Various Platform as a Service Frameworks

Mohan Krishna Varma, Eunmi Choi
2016 International Journal on Cloud Computing Services and Architecture  
Cloud computing is an emerging paradigm with three basic service models such as Software as a Service (SaaS), Platform as a Service (PaaS), and Infrastructure as a Service (IaaS).  ...  We also explained more PaaS packages like Stratos, mOSAIC, BlueMix, Heroku, Amazon Elastic Beanstalk, Microsoft Azure, Google App Engine and Stakato briefly.  ...  Elastic Beanstalk frameworks support different languages for cloud development. AZURE Microsoft Windows Azure [11] allows the application deployment and management on Azure cloud platform.  ... 
doi:10.5121/ijccsa.2016.6103 fatcat:ubzu6omafjh7jgocqk43fgdega

Coordination-Aware Elasticity

Stefano Mariani, Hong-Linh Truong, Georgiana Copil, Andrea Omicini, Schahram Dustdar
2014 2014 IEEE/ACM 7th International Conference on Utility and Cloud Computing  
Since coordination models provide a general approach to manage interaction and elasticity control entails interactions among cloud infrastructure components, we present a coordination-based approach to  ...  Enabling and controlling elasticity of cloud computing applications is a challenging issue.  ...  INTRODUCTION Elasticity is a fundamental concept in cloud computing, enabling different kinds of run-time changes w.r.t. cost, quality and resource dimensions associated with cloud applications while managing  ... 
doi:10.1109/ucc.2014.59 dblp:conf/ucc/MarianiTCOD14 fatcat:jngd2tx4kzbmbiflmny4rlb4xu

Programming Elasticity in the Cloud

Hong-Linh Truong, Schahram Dustdar
2015 Computer  
This doesn't enable a good correlation between programming for elasticity and runtime support for elasticity. Changing this will require developing new programming models and languages.  ...  To incorporate elasticity as a central part of cloud programming, we need a new conceptual model for elastic cloud objects and programming languages that will allow us to construct cloud software from  ...  For a list of previous Cloud Cover columns, visit http://tinyurl.com/computer -cloudcover. HONG-LINH TRUONG is an assistant professor in the Distributed  ... 
doi:10.1109/mc.2015.84 fatcat:mjjz5yxhqnbhbo2znz7tzkzfty

Business process management

Schahram Dustdar, José Luiz Fiadeiro, Amit Sheth
2008 Data & Knowledge Engineering  
To this end, we will (1) define an operational semantics for a particular configurable language (C-WF-nets) to support multi-tenancy, (2) provide business processes with elasticity mechanisms using a  ...  Here, we propose to use configurable languages not only for modeling purpose but also for supporting multi-tenancy at runtime.  ... 
doi:10.1016/j.datak.2007.06.004 fatcat:serha2bxhbckpawuqbqnkq4q7u

A Comparison Framework and Review of Service Brokerage Solutions for Cloud Architectures [chapter]

Frank Fowley, Claus Pahl, Li Zhang
2014 Lecture Notes in Computer Science  
Cloud service brokerage has been identified as a key concern for future cloud technology development and research. We compare service brokerage solutions.  ...  We will identify challenges and wider research objectives based on an identification of cloud broker architecture concerns and technical requirements for service brokerage solutions.  ...  This research has been supported by the Irish Centre for Cloud Computing and Commerce, an Irish national Technology Centre funded by Enterprise Ireland and the Irish Industrial Development Authority.  ... 
doi:10.1007/978-3-319-06859-6_13 fatcat:6bzpp3flfjbsnhdl4ue5tt2ig4

Continuous elasticity: Design and operation of elastic systems

Georgiana Copil, Daniel Moldovan, Hong-Linh Truong, Schahram Dustdar
2016 it - Information Technology  
systems, with a focus on elastic cloud systems.  ...  ' requirements, and (vi) supporting system elasticity through operations management.  ...  Furthermore, a complete support for elastic systems at run-time means also operations management support, as shown in Section 6.  ... 
doi:10.1515/itit-2016-0020 fatcat:jrhnyh3oajetnd76if7lgrq35e

c-Eclipse: An Open-Source Management Framework for Cloud Applications [chapter]

Chrystalla Sofokleous, Nicholas Loulloudes, Demetris Trihinas, George Pallis, Marios D. Dikaiakos
2014 Lecture Notes in Computer Science  
application, enriching it with appropriate elasticity policies, submitting it for deployment to two different Cloud providers and, finally, monitoring its execution.  ...  through which users are able to define the description, deployment and management phases of their Cloud applications in a clean and intuitive graphical manner.  ...  The authors thank Andreas Papadopoulos, Georgiana Copil and Demetris Antoniades for their fruitful insights.  ... 
doi:10.1007/978-3-319-09873-9_4 fatcat:eum73jctdnekhkdxoh73j6pcji

BPM in the cloud: A systematic literature review [article]

Ageo Carrillo, Marco Sobrevilla
2017 arXiv   pre-print
Business Process Management (BPM) in the cloud is focused on how to provide Business Process as a Service (BPaaS) and also implementing the Elastic Business Process Management (eBPM).  ...  The conclusion of this research is that the authors could not identify any systems supporting the eBPM and BPaaS approaches at the same time and they introduce the definition of a new approach called Elastic  ...  These works allow the establishment of a controlled language to refer to the management of elastic business processes and in general to refer to the business processes in the cloud; these defined terms  ... 
arXiv:1709.08108v1 fatcat:kogiilgzivcvpcgqlzr3be4wuy

A Classification and Comparison Framework for Cloud Service Brokerage Architectures

Frank Fowley, Claus Pahl, Pooyan Jamshidi, Daren Fang, Xiaodong Liu
2018 IEEE Transactions on Cloud Computing  
Cloud service brokerage and related management and marketplace concepts have been identified as key concerns for future cloud technology development and research.  ...  Cloud service management is an important building block of cloud architectures that can be extended to act as a broker service layer between consumers and providers, and even to form marketplace services  ...  ACKNOWLEDGMENTS This research has been supported by the Irish Centre for Cloud Computing and Commerce and the Royal Irish Academy/Royal Society Intl Cost Share Grant IE131105.  ... 
doi:10.1109/tcc.2016.2537333 fatcat:gre4xuup2fgi5hfcn4whdi73my

Look up!

James R. Larus
2013 Proceedings of the 34th ACM SIGPLAN conference on Programming language design and implementation - PLDI '13  
I will briefly describe Orleans, a software framework developed at Microsoft Research for building reliable, scalable, and elastic cloud applications.  ...  Within a grain, promises are the mechanism for managing both asynchronous messages and local task-based concurrency.  ...  I will briefly describe Orleans, a software framework developed at Microsoft Research for building reliable, scalable, and elastic cloud applications.  ... 
doi:10.1145/2491956.2462157 dblp:conf/pldi/Larus13 fatcat:eprjwiyrvzgxbkfas44ase6v6y

TOSCA-based orchestration of complex clusters at the IaaS level

M Caballer, G Donvito, G Moltó, R Rocha, M Velten
2017 Journal of Physics, Conference Series  
from the cluster to adapt to the workload, and the definition of an scalable Apache Mesos cluster for the execution of batch jobs and support for long-running services.  ...  Two examples of these clusters are described in this paper, the definition of an elastic computing cluster to support the Galaxy bioinformatics application where the nodes are dynamically added and removed  ...  Acknowledgments The authors would like to thank the European Commission for the financial support for project INDIGO-DataCloud (RIA 653549). Bibliography  ... 
doi:10.1088/1742-6596/898/8/082036 fatcat:tzhrou7645b5lkr2tyabitikja

Software architecture definition for on-demand cloud provisioning

Clovis Chapman, Wolfgang Emmerich, Fermín Galán Márquez, Stuart Clayman, Alex Galis
2011 Cluster Computing  
In particular, we identify novel primitives to support service elasticity, co-location and other requirements, propose language abstractions for these primitives and define their behavioural semantics  ...  Using these primitives and semantic definition as a basis, we define a service management framework implementation that supports on demand cloud provisioning and present a novel monitoring framework that  ...  We define an architecture for a Cloud infrastructure to support these abstractions and specify clear behavioural semantics for our language with respect to this architecture using a model denotational  ... 
doi:10.1007/s10586-011-0152-0 fatcat:lnoeylkauzg6vgvfmwwyexq4ai

Software architecture definition for on-demand cloud provisioning

Clovis Chapman, Wolfgang Emmerich, Fermín Galán Márquez, Stuart Clayman, Alex Galis
2010 Proceedings of the 19th ACM International Symposium on High Performance Distributed Computing - HPDC '10  
In particular, we identify novel primitives to support service elasticity, co-location and other requirements, propose language abstractions for these primitives and define their behavioural semantics  ...  Using these primitives and semantic definition as a basis, we define a service management framework implementation that supports on demand cloud provisioning and present a novel monitoring framework that  ...  We define an architecture for a Cloud infrastructure to support these abstractions and specify clear behavioural semantics for our language with respect to this architecture using a model denotational  ... 
doi:10.1145/1851476.1851485 dblp:conf/hpdc/ChapmanEMCG10 fatcat:3xxau4foy5c2xj2aqtqoslxtau

Orchestrating Complex Application Architectures in Heterogeneous Clouds

Miguel Caballer, Sahdev Zala, Álvaro López García, Germán Moltó, Pablo Orviz Fernández, Mathieu Velten
2017 Journal of Grid Computing  
This orchestration model uses existing open-source software like OpenStack and leverages the OASIS Topology and Specification for Cloud Applications (TOSCA) open standard as the modeling language.  ...  Although cloud computing has emerged as a reality, it is now known that a single cloud provider cannot fully satisfy complex user requirements.  ...  They are also configured with CLUES support, the elasticity management system for clusters introduced in Section 4.  ... 
doi:10.1007/s10723-017-9418-y fatcat:zxqblzm2sfcsfe23btzqxgz3gq

Orchestrating Complex Application Architectures In Heterogeneous Clouds: The Indigo-Datacloud Case

Alvaro Lopez Garcıa, Pablo Orviz Fernandez, Miguel Caballer, German Molto, Sahdev Zala, Mathieu Velten
2017 Zenodo  
In this paper we will describe the orchestration approach for heterogeneous clouds being implemented within the INDIGO-DataCloud project, based on the OASIS Topology and Specification for Cloud Applications  ...  As a result, in the recent years there has been a growing interest in developing hybrid cloud solutions that bind together distinct and heterogeneous cloud infrastructures.  ...  They are also configured with support for CLUES [2] , an elasticity management system for clusters that supports several LRMS (e.g. SLURM, PBS/Torque, Mesos).  ... 
doi:10.5281/zenodo.1175863 fatcat:exebbxqetvdb7m6l54zyfkrnpm
« Previous Showing results 1 — 15 out of 14,641 results